WHAT: Public Forum on Facility Options for Grades Pre-K through 8
WHEN: Tuesday, October 2, 2007 at 7:00 PM WHERE: Alton Central School (ACS) WHY: To explore the options that the ACS Buildings & Grounds Committee is considering for resolving the instructional, space and safety needs of students. History: In 2006, the ACS Board charged the Long Range Facility Planning with the task of addressing the instructional, space and safety needs of students in Pre-K through 8 grades. There was a facility site study conducted by the New England School Development Council (NESDEC), public forums, a survey and a final report to the Alton School Board. The Alton School Board placed on the 2007 Warrant, two articles - one proposing the purchase of three properties near the present ACS so that the school could be expanded; a second article proposed the establishment of a Capital Reserve Fund that would be used for the construction of a new school building including for the acquisition of a site. Both were defeated in the March, 2007 vote. On a final note... I've check with our moderator to make sure this was okay to post.
